This recipe is packed with healthy ingredients and can be tweaked to suit your tastes. You can switch out the millet for oatmeal or quinoa, add different fruits or nuts, or even throw in some dark chocolate chips if you’re feeling naughty!
Ingredients:
-1/2 cup millet
-1 cup almond milk
-1/2 cup plain Greek yogurt
-1/4 cup fresh berries (blueberries, strawberries, etc.)
-2 tablespoons toasted nuts (walnuts, pecans, almonds, etc.)
-Honey, to taste
Instructions:
1. In a medium saucepan, bring the millet and almond milk to a simmer over medium heat and cook for 20 minutes, stirring occasionally.
2. When the millet is cooked, remove from heat and stir in the Greek yogurt.
3. Divide the millet into two bowls and top with the fresh berries and toasted nuts. Drizzle with honey, if desired. Enjoy!
